What to Look For

1. Weight Capacity and Materials That Actually Last

Look for benches rated for at least 300 lbs with steel frames and high-density foam padding. Cheaper models use flimsy aluminum that warps after one season. Check customer reviews specifically mentioning durability after 12+ months of use. Premium options feature reinforced joints and weather-resistant materials that won't degrade in UV light.

2. Knee Pad Comfort and Adjustability

The padding should be at least 1.5 inches thick with memory foam rather than standard EVA foam. Some top models offer adjustable height settings (typically 6-9 inches) so you can customize based on your height and the task. Test if the knee pads are removable and washable—this matters more than you'd think after months of use.

3. Storage Compartment Functionality

Don't just buy a bench with a storage box bolted on. Look for models with multiple compartments, waterproof liners, and drainage holes to prevent water pooling. Compartments should be deep enough for hand tools but not so deep that you can't reach the bottom easily. Lockable storage is a bonus if you live in an area where theft is a concern.

4. Convertibility Between Sitting and Kneeling

The best benches flip between kneeling mode and a low seat for lighter work. This flexibility extends usability—you can kneel for planting and sit for potting tasks. Some models also feature handles or arm supports that help you stand up safely, which is crucial for older gardeners or anyone with mobility considerations.
